1inch integrates zksync’s ZK-roll up tech; to make cross-chain swaps more faster and secure

1inch, the decentralised exchange (DEX) aggregator, announced on Thursday its integration with zkSync, the Ethereum layer-2 scaling solution that uses zk-roll ups. In a bid to more faster and secure cross-chain transactions , 1inch will enable its users to make frequent or smaller trades with much lower gas fees using zkSync’s Ethereum Layer-1 security. Sergez Kunz, co-founder of 1inch, further shared his insights with Coingape, on the integration, saying, “By deploying 1inch fusion+ on Zksync era, users can gain access to secure, cost-effective, and bridgeless cross-chain swaps. ZKsync Era’s zero-knowledge rollups offer higher throughput and stronger security guarantees on Ethereum L1, all while maintaining lower transaction costs, thus, offering users benefits of cutting-edge scalability, better liquidity, and a robust security model.” How zkSync can enable faster and multiple cross-chain swaps in one go Using its zero-knowledge rollups (zk-rollups) on Ethereum layer 2, zksync’s integration is set to provide low-cost and secure cross-chain transactions for 1inch’s user base. The zkSync ecosystem will provide users with best possible prices for token swaps, enabling higher returns for them. Without central intermediaries, users will be able to move funds seamlessly now between Ethereum and zksync. Using 1inch’s Fusion+ technology, zkSync era will also allow users to make multiple transactions with a single proof using zero-knowledge rollups (ZK-Rollups) of zkSync. The transactions are set to be faster, transparent, and private with zksyn saving time in settlements and cutting costs. Furthermore, zkSync uses cryptographic proofs (SNARKs and STRAKs) to verify transactions before executing them.
